Antique 19th Century Black Forest folk art tobacco jar

This antique jar was traditionally hand carved out of a single piece of hard wood in the Black forest area in Germany or Switserland. It’s a fine example of the great craftsmanship the area got famous for and shows beautiful details like the decorations. The tobacco jar is shaped like a tiny wooden barrel and features a fitting lid.

This unique jar would be the perfect decor piece to display on your desk or in your cabin!

After more than a century the carving remains in used condition and shows signs of wear. In my eyes the patina it acquired over the years only adds more charm to it!

Saddly a piece broke off of the wooden lid. The jar is treated with antique wax to give the wooden surface a subtle glossy finish.

Measurements:
Heigth: 18.5 cm
Diameter: 13 cm
